Title: Assistant Secretary - Water and Science Action Plan for SO 3417 - Addressing the National Energy Emergency
Summary: Provide summary of action plan to accomplish the policy goals for this SO. The Office of the Assistant Secretary - Water and Science will utilize the Nexus of Energy and Water for Sustainability Research Development & Demonstration (NEWS RD&D) Office, mandated by Section 1010 of Energy Act of 2020 to develop a Strategic Plan to identify, coordinate and advance priorities under this, and other applicable Secretarial Orders related to hydroelectric energy development.
U.S. Geological Survey The U.S. Geological Survey will use its existing non-emergency authorities to identify domestic energy and critical mineral resources and support other DOI Bureaus' permitting and leasing efforts. Bureau of Reclamation
